`
blademan_stu
  • 浏览: 18591 次
  • 性别: Icon_minigender_1
  • 来自: 北京
最近访客 更多访客>>
社区版块
存档分类
最新评论

js一些问题的归纳,记在这里,等有空研究

    博客分类:
  • js
阅读更多
本文尚未写完。。
很多项目里都用到了js,最初是简单的验证,后来是稍微复杂的ajax,再后来用了Ext,jQuery。算算也学了挺多。准备记在这里。不过我还是不喜欢
function Dog(){
//...
}
Dog.prototype.method1 = function(){
//...
}
Dog.method("method1",function)

这样,,,太刻板了。不方便IDE实现“代码折叠”,虽然现在还没有很好的支持js代码折叠的IDE(用过netbeans新版可以format一下js代码,还不错)稍大一点的js源码,看起来东跳西跳,一会就晕了。准备整理的js个人归纳包括:
1推荐的代码样式和namespace
方便开发者review和管理自己的代码
2面向对象的js简介

3常见跨浏览器的hack
因为浏览器的差别,有些东西还需要分开实现,这里按照常见实现的目的来罗列
4他山之石
转载别人的文章
分享到:
评论
1 楼 mockee 2008-12-24  
pc 

相关推荐

    中文助记码自动生成js

    中文助记码的自动生成,如北京-bj,王明-wm。

    javascript实现串口通信(亲身测试).zip_MSComm 判断 通_js串口r232_touchu5v_上位机_串口通

    对于需要在浏览器中运行的JavaScript应用,可以考虑使用WebSockets或WebRTC等技术模拟串口通信,或者使用Electron等框架构建桌面应用,以便利用Node.js的功能。同时,要注意跨平台兼容性和用户隐私安全问题,确保...

    对JavaScript的研究.pdf

    在技术领域,JavaScript的研究主要集中在以下几个方面: * JavaScript的语法特点和语义分析 * JavaScript的应用领域和开发方向 * JavaScript的安全性和性能优化 * JavaScript的未来发展方向和趋势 在本文中,我们...

    两个比较好用的Eclipse中javascript插件jsEditor jsEclipse

    本文将详细介绍两款在Eclipse中广受欢迎的JavaScript插件:jsEditor和jsEclipse。 首先,我们来看jsEditor。这款插件专为Eclipse设计,旨在提供一个高效、便捷的JavaScript开发环境。jsEditor的特点包括代码高亮、...

    整理1500个JS特效源码

    JavaScript,简称JS,是一种广泛应用于网页和...通过研究这些源码,你可以深入理解JavaScript在网页特效中的应用,提升自己的开发技能。同时,也可以根据实际需求,挑选合适的特效代码进行二次开发,快速实现网页功能。

    js2c#-js转换c#代码

    JavaScript(简称JS)是一种广泛用于前端开发的轻量级脚本语言,而C#则是一种面向对象的编程语言,常用于构建Windows桌面应用、游戏、服务端应用等。"js2c#"工具正是一个旨在帮助开发者将JavaScript代码转换为C#代码...

    delphi与JavaScript进行交互,获取JS端返回值

    5. **安全性和错误处理**:在调用JavaScript代码时,确保考虑到可能出现的错误,比如语法错误、运行时异常或网络问题。良好的错误处理机制是必不可少的。 6. **示例DEMO程序**:`ScriptGate`可能提供了一些示例代码...

    javascript生成uuid的js库文件

    常见的JavaScript UUID库有`uuid-js`、`uuid`和`shortid`等。 1. `uuid-js`库:这是一个基于RFC4122标准实现的JavaScript库,提供了V1到V5的所有版本UUID生成方法。其中,V1基于时间戳和MAC地址生成,V4完全是随机...

    JavaScript基于qrcode.js带Logo彩色二维码(彩色艺术二维码)

    首先,qrcode.js是由Davidshimjs开发的一个轻量级的JavaScript库,它允许开发者在浏览器环境中生成二维码。这个库简单易用,只需几行代码就能实现二维码的生成。在创建彩色或艺术二维码时,qrcode.js提供了自定义...

    JavaScript应用实例-研究矩阵.js

    JavaScript应用实例-研究矩阵.js

    browser.min.js and browser-polyfill.min.js.zip

    这里的“polyfill.min.js”很可能包含了对ES6及以上版本中的一些关键特性,如Promise、Map、Set、Array.prototype.includes等的实现,以及可能包括DOM操作和事件处理的兼容性修复。这些特性在现代浏览器中是原生支持...

    [JavaScript][PDF][英文版]Oh My JS

    最后,书籍可能还会介绍作者Azat Mardan的一些其他作品,如《Rapid Prototyping with JS》、《Express.js Guide》、《JavaScript and Node FUNdamentals》和《Introduction to OAuth with Node.js》等,这些作品可能...

    纯JS对对碰小游戏

    【纯JS对对碰小游戏】是一款完全由JavaScript编程语言实现的网页版休闲游戏,它体现了JavaScript在游戏开发领域的强大功能。这款小游戏不仅展示了JavaScript的基本语法和面向对象编程思想,还涵盖了DOM操作、事件...

    js.zip_javascript_script

    PUDN(编程开发网络)是中国的一个技术交流平台,开发者们在这里分享代码、讨论问题。通过阅读这份文本,学习者可能找到更多的学习路径和实战案例。 总的来说,这个压缩包对于想要深入理解JavaScript的开发者来说是...

    鬼鬼js调试工具 js逆向必备

    总的来说,**鬼鬼JS调试工具**提供了一个专业的平台,帮助开发者和安全研究人员深入理解JavaScript代码的运行机制,无论是调试日常的前端项目,还是处理复杂的安全问题,都能发挥出重要的作用。通过熟练运用此工具,...

    java转js工具

    Java到JavaScript转换工具有助于开发者将已有的Java代码库移植到JavaScript环境中,这在Web开发中尤其有用,因为JavaScript是浏览器端的主要脚本语言。这样的工具能够帮助开发者利用Java的强大功能来构建前端应用,...

    全国所有省份与城市javascript,js脚本

    全国所有省份与城市javascript,js脚本是一种常见的前端开发资源,用于在网页中实现动态选择省份和城市的功能。这个脚本通常包含一个数据结构,存储了中国所有省份和城市的名称和对应编码,以及一个JavaScript函数库...

    JavaScript基础教程(pdf版)

    你将学习到如何通过点记法和括号记法访问和修改对象属性,以及如何使用原型链、继承和对象解构等特性。 《JavaScript高级》部分会探讨更复杂的话题,如闭包、作用域、异步编程(包括回调函数、Promise和async/await...

    d3.js 数据可视化 JavaScript库

    “D3.js是一个JavaScript库,它... 在这里,读者将会学习到数据可视化的基本概念,JavaScript 的函数式编程,以及 D3的基础概念,例如元素选取、数据绑定、动画以及SVG生成。除此之外,读者还会领略到D3的一些高级特性.

Global site tag (gtag.js) - Google Analytics